The first home of Birocapedia

Birocapedia was started by a Harry Netzer in December, 2007 and put on the web on April 21, 2008. Birocapedia's goal is to preserve the history and traditions of Birch Rock.

The site would have been named Birchrockopedia or Birch Rock Wiki if not for Mike Mattson's suggestion of a judiciously abbreviated Birocapedia.
